What is mastopathy, causes, symptoms and treatment

Mastopathy refers to benign breast tumors. With this disease, a pathological proliferation of glandular and connective tissue occurs, as a result of which seals and cysts are formed. Sick 65% of women in the reproductive period.

Causes of mastopathy

The cause of this disease is a violation of the metabolism of hormones, usually genital, in the female body. Also, mastopathy can occur against the background of stress, adnexitis, thyroid disease. The predisposition to the occurrence of this pathology is inherited.

What is mastopathy: types

To fully understand what mastopathy is, it is necessary to understand the types of this pathology. There are two different groups - nodular and diffuse cystic mastopathy. With nodular mastopathy, a node appears in the mammary gland, and with diffuse, an excessive number of small nodes appear. This division makes it possible to determine the tactics of treatment. The nodal form of mastopathy can be the cause of a malignant tumor of the mammary gland and therefore it is necessary to carry out diagnostics in order to exclude the oncological process.

The diagnosis of "mastopathy" is made after the diagnosis - mammography, ultrasound and biopsy.

What is mastopathy: symptoms

  • diffuse cystic mastopathy
    Pain. Mastopathy, as a rule, is accompanied by pain in the mammary gland. The pain can be aching, dull in nature, manifested in the form of heaviness and discomfort, especially in the premenstrual period. The pain can be local or give to the arm, scapula. It can also be permanent or periodic. But there are also women in whom mastopathy clinically proceeds without any sensations. This is due to different pain thresholds. Pain occurs due to compression of nerve fibers and swelling of the connective tissue;
  • Seal An independent examination of the mammary gland reveals a seal with fuzzy contours
  • Enlargement and pain during palpation of axillary lymph nodes. It is observed in 15% of women with mastopathy;
  • Visual enlargement of the mammary gland. The engorgement of the gland resulting from venous stagnation and swelling of the connective tissue;
  • Discharge from the nipple. Allocations can be plentiful or occur only when you click on the mammary gland. They are transparent, whitish, greenish or brown. A threatening symptom is spotting. But with any discharge from the nipple, you should immediately contact a mammologist;
  • A node in the mammary gland. The node has clear contours. Its dimensions may vary.

Cystic mastopathy: treatment

Therapy begins with the elimination of the cause of the formation of mastopathy. Of the common remedies, vitamin therapy is used.

Treatment scheme for mastopathy:

  • hormonal drugs;
  • antiestrogens;
  • oral contraceptives to regulate the menstrual cycle;
  • analgesics for pain;
  • homeopathic remedies.

With the proliferative form, a sectoral resection of the gland is performed with a histological examination of the material obtained. If the biopsy reveals the cancer cells, then amputation of the breast is necessary, and if it is benign, then the treatment is extremely conservative.

When wondering what mastopathy is, it should be remembered that this is not a precancerous disease. Only some forms of fibroadenomatosis are accompanied by severe proliferation of atypical cells, which may be the cause of the oncological process in the mammary gland.
